What is it like living in California?
By many metrics, the cost of living in California is consistently among the highest in the nation, especially in desirable areas like San Francisco and Los Angeles. It’s very difficult to find a cheap place to live here. The median home value is $539,800, which is the second-highest countrywide—only Hawaii beats it.

Why living in California is bad?
One of the downsides to living in California is the higher tax prices. In California, taxes are higher than average compared to the other US States. As of 2019, the state of California issued a state-wide tax rate of 7.25%. Different jurisdictions also add district taxes that increase this overall tax rate.

How much money do you need to live comfortably in California?
Typical Expenses
1 ADULT | 2 ADULTS (1 WORKING) | |
---|---|---|
0 Children | 2 Children | |
Required annual income after taxes | $31,078 | $65,177 |
Annual taxes | $7,745 | $19,744 |
Required annual income before taxes | $38,823 | $84,921 |

Why is California so popular?
California, the most populous state in the nation, is home to Hollywood’s stars, Silicon Valley’s technology, Napa Valley’s wines and ancient Redwood and Sequoia forests. The Golden State also is one of the country’s wealthiest and most socially and politically influential.

What was life like at the California missions?
Some of the most important accounts of California Indian life at the missions come from the Interrogatorio (Questionnaire) that the Spanish government sent to the priests of the California Missions in 1813. The government wanted to know all about the customs and lifestyle of the people living at the missions.
